发明名称 Flexible disabling/enabling of cross-carrier scheduling in carrier-aggregated wireless data transmission
摘要 The invention allows flexible disabling/enabling of cross-carrier scheduling in carrier-aggregated wireless data transmission. In response to detecting a predetermined disabling indication of cross-carrier scheduling of received carrier aggregated wireless data transmission, the disabling indication targeting subframes allocated to uplink in a first component carrier transmitted from a cross-carrier scheduling cell and to downlink in a second component carrier transmitted from a cross-carrier scheduled cell: a downlink control region in the targeted subframes in the second component carrier is monitored for uplink/downlink grants; and in response to detecting an uplink/downlink grant, the detected uplink/downlink grant is utilized in uplink/downlink scheduling of the targeted subframe in the second component carrier.

主权项 1. A method, comprising: detecting a disabling indication of cross-carrier scheduling of received carrier aggregated wireless data transmission, the disabling indication targeting subframes allocated to uplink in a first component carrier transmitted from a cross-carrier scheduling cell and to downlink in a second component carrier transmitted from a cross-carrier scheduled cell, wherein the detecting includes examining received time division duplex uplink/downlink configurations and cross-carrier scheduling configurations to determine if one or more of the targeted subframes exist; monitoring a downlink control region in the targeted subframes in the second component carrier for uplink/downlink grants; and utilizing the detected uplink/downlink grant in uplink/downlink scheduling of the targeted subframe in the second component carrier in response to detecting an uplink/downlink grant.
